Effects
The effects of Roseanna are another aspect that sets this strain apart. As a hybrid strain, Roseanna offers a balance of both sativa and indica effects, providing users with a well-rounded experience. Many users have reported feeling a sense of relaxation and euphoria, as well as an uplifted and energetic mood. These effects make Roseanna a versatile strain that can be enjoyed at any time of the day.
Additionally, Roseanna is known for its potential therapeutic benefits. Users have reported using Roseanna to alleviate symptoms of stress, anxiety, and depression, as well as to help with pain management and insomnia. However, it’s important to note that the effects of cannabis can vary from person to person, so it’s always best to start with a low dose and gradually increase as needed.
Growing Tips
If you’re interested in growing Roseanna, there are a few tips to keep in mind to maximize your success. Here are some key considerations for cultivating this unique strain:
1. Climate: Roseanna prefers a warm and dry climate, similar to its OGKB 2.0 and Hitman OG parent strains. It thrives in a Mediterranean-like climate with moderate humidity levels. If you’re growing indoors, it’s crucial to maintain a consistent temperature and humidity level throughout the different stages of growth.
2. Light: Like most cannabis plants, Roseanna requires a sufficient amount of light to flourish. If growing indoors, using high-quality LED grow lights or HPS lights is recommended. Outdoors, it’s important to ensure that the plants receive a minimum of 6-8 hours of direct sunlight per day.
3. Nutrients: Providing the right nutrients during each stage of growth is essential for the health and vitality of your Roseanna plants. Use a balanced fertilizer specifically formulated for cannabis plants, and adjust the nutrient levels based on the plant’s needs. Monitoring the pH levels of the soil or hydroponic system is also important to avoid nutrient deficiencies or imbalances.
4. Pruning and Training: To optimize the yield and overall health of your Roseanna plants, it’s recommended to engage in pruning and training techniques. This includes removing any dead or yellowing leaves, as well as training the plants to grow horizontally to promote lateral bud development and increase overall yield.
5. Harvesting: Determining the ideal time to harvest your Roseanna plants is crucial for achieving the desired effects. Keep a close eye on the trichomes and look for milky white or amber-colored trichomes for optimal potency. Harvesting too early may result in a less potent strain, while harvesting too late may lead to a more sedative effect.
